Warehouse Lead who oversees shift team of warehouse operators & material controllers to required site/JM supply and logistics procedural standards while also meeting performance deliverables. Ensuring movement of material and stock safely and on time.

Requirements

  • High school diploma required.
  • Post-secondary education desired, or any equivalent relevant combination of experience and training which provides the knowledge and abilities necessary to perform the work.
  • Supervisory experience; union experience preferred
  • Experience in receiving, inventory control and domestic traffic control procedures
  • Experience in a manufacturing or industrial warehouse environment
  • Experience with automated inventory control. Should include: issuing/consuming of raw/intermediate goods to the plant, scanning of materials, monitoring & changing Bills of Material, and stock-take principals.
  • Intermediate knowledge of Microsoft Office Products pre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Leads a shift team to ensure that operational warehouse activities (e.g. receipt, movement, storage and dispatch) are undertaken safely and securely within established procedures and policies.
  • Oversees training new workers in the sites operating procedures and standards.
  • Organizes warehouse security to ensure safe receipt, movement, storage and distribution of goods and services.
  • Maintains overall stock accuracy and control within the warehouse; oversees stock takes, ensuring that relevant procedures are effectively followed in both the storage and movement of products.
  • Ensures the movement and quality inspection of products across multiple locations to meet required supply and logistics schedules in line with service delivery standards.
  • Manages many staff processes e.g. absence, operator performance, overtime and holiday; likely to be involved in other related personnel issues in line with site/JM policies.
  • Ensures shift/team/warehouse undertakes all tasks with a customer focus and delivery mind-set.
  • Monitors the effectiveness of warehouse operating procedures and make clear recommendations for improvements.
  • Leads both adherence and improvement to 5S standards in in the warehouse.
  • Leads Kaizen and project initiatives and supports a culture of continuous improvement.
  • Will undertake relevant incident investigations with root cause analysis leading to clear action recommendations.
